React router arguments

注意:React Router 目前还不能管理滚动条的位置,并且不会自动滚动到 hash 对应的元素上。如果需要管理滚动条位置,可以使用 scroll-behavior ... arguments. ... React - The Complete Guide (incl Hooks, React Router, Redux) 221,520 students enrolled.

If there are multiple items in the array, React will re-run the effect even if just one of them is different. We are excited about the ability that hooks give us to compose state and behavior instead of just composing elements. This technique can be used for comparing routes outside of a React component, or even inside of life cycle methods to do data loading. You might also want to check the react-router increases your productivity video recordered at React Conf 2015. At its heart, React Router is … Vue JS 2 - The Complete Guide (incl.

View Course. View Course. React Router is a complete routing solution for your React application. javascript1min read. Route parameters are parts of the URL that will change based on the object we want to display. Route Params Now we need to explore how to handle route params. JavaScript - Passing array as function arguments. However, if we want to v When building an app with React Router, eventually you'll run into the question of navigating programmatically. Here, after you press "Done", the home screen's route.params will be updated to reflect the post text that you passed in navigate. There are going to be three: a Public component, a Protected component, and a Login component.Public and Protected will be simple.Login will be a little more complex so we’ll just build out the skeleton of it for now and finish the rest later. It can handle your initial setup stuff like defaulting some properties of the object, or sanity checking the arguments that were passed in. The goal of this post is to break down the correct approaches to programmatically navigating with React Router. ... Now we are going to pass arguments to our handleIncrement method so that we can increment the count value by a different ... React Router, Redux) 221,520 students enrolled. React Router is one of the most popular routing libraries in the React ecosystem. React Router is one of the most popular routing libraries in the React ecosystem. This time, React will re-apply the effect because 5 !== 6. In this lesson we'll use the `matchPath` function exported by react-router to find active nested routes inside of a parent component. It is a well thought out library with an extensive test suite and support for browser, react-native, and server-side rendering. In a React app, usually you would wrap in so that when the URL changes, will match a branch of its routes, and render their configured components. is used to declaratively map routes to your application's component hierarchy.

Route Params Now we need to explore how to handle route params. Before proceeding with this guide I would highly recommend going over the official React Router Guide to familiarize yourself with the terminology. Before proceeding with this guide I would highly recommend going over the official React Router Guide to familiarize yourself with the terminology. Easily the most notable feature in this release is the addition of some hooks (for React 16.8 users, ofc). For example, say you have a navigator inside the Account screen, and want to pass params to the Settings screen inside that navigator. Now that that’s out of the way, let’s build out the components that’ll be rendered by React Router when certain paths match. For example, if we wanted to view information on user #1, we would visit the path /users/1.